Over 200K applied for 30K Amazon jobs
September 20, 2019
Amazon.com received 208,000 online applications for 30,000 open job slots the week after announcing plans to hire more workers. “People across the country understand the value of Amazon jobs with a $15 minimum wage, full benefits from day one, and upskilling opportunities,” said Beth Galetti, senior vice president of HR at Amazon.
